Constable Surjeet Kodopi’s Family Receives ₹1 Crore Insurance Assistance Under Police Salary Package Scheme

Kanker, Chhattisgarh: The family of deceased police constable Surjeet Kodopi has received ₹1 crore in accidental insurance assistance under the Police Salary Package Scheme, a joint financial-security initiative involving the Chhattisgarh Police Department and the State Bank of India (SBI).

The insurance claim cheque was handed over to the deceased constable’s legal heir in the presence of Kanker Superintendent of Police Nikhil Rakhecha and senior SBI officials.

Constable Surjeet Kodopi Was Posted at Reserve Police Centre, Kanker

Constable Surjeet Kodopi was serving at the Reserve Police Centre in Kanker. He died in an unnatural drowning incident on June 30, 2025.

Following his death, the family became eligible for financial assistance under the Police Salary Package Scheme implemented through an agreement between the Government of Chhattisgarh and SBI.

Under the scheme, an accidental insurance claim of ₹1 crore was approved in favour of his legal heir.

What Is the Police Salary Package Scheme?

The Police Salary Package Scheme provides police personnel with various banking, insurance and financial-security benefits.

Under the arrangement between the Chhattisgarh Government and SBI, eligible police employees can receive insurance-related benefits in cases involving accidental death and other covered circumstances.

In Constable Surjeet Kodopi’s case, the family received ₹1 crore as an accidental insurance claim following his death.

Family Warned About Cyber Fraud

The police superintendent also cautioned the family about the possibility of cybercrime and online financial fraud, particularly after receiving a substantial insurance amount.

The family was advised:

  • Not to share OTP or PIN with anyone.
  • Not to disclose internet/mobile banking passwords.
  • Not to share bank-account or other financial details with strangers.
  • To be cautious of people offering investment or financial services.
  • To verify any suspicious call or message directly with the bank or police.

This warning is particularly important because fraudsters sometimes target families after they receive insurance, compensation or other large financial payments.
